Definition of Sensors Amplifiers
Sensors Amplifiers are specialized electronic components designed to enhance and condition the output signals from various sensors and transducers. They play a critical role in improving signal integrity, reducing noise, and ensuring accurate data transmission in measurement and control systems. By amplifying weak sensor signals, these devices enable precise detection and processing in applications ranging from industrial automation to consumer electronics.
Types of Sensors Amplifiers
- Instrumentation Amplifiers High-precision amplifiers optimized for low-noise signal conditioning, commonly used in medical and scientific equipment.
- Operational Amplifiers (Op-Amps) Versatile amplifiers suitable for general-purpose signal boosting in sensor interfaces.
- Isolated Amplifiers Provide electrical isolation to protect sensitive circuits from high-voltage interference in industrial environments.
- Programmable Gain Amplifiers (PGAs) Allow adjustable amplification levels for dynamic signal processing in automated systems.
- Current-Sense Amplifiers Specifically designed to amplify low-voltage signals from current sensors in power management applications.
Buying Guide for Sensors Amplifiers
When selecting a Sensors Amplifier, consider the following factors:
- Signal Type & Range Match the amplifier s input/output specifications with your sensor s signal characteristics.
- Noise & Precision Requirements For high-accuracy applications (e.g., medical devices), choose low-noise instrumentation amplifiers.
- Power Supply & Environment Ensure compatibility with your system s voltage levels and operational conditions (e.g., industrial vs. consumer use).
- Integration Needs Evaluate whether a standalone amplifier or an integrated signal-conditioning module best suits your design.
